SWEPT BY A STORM
A DESTRUCTIVE VISITATION. DAMAGE ESTIMATED AT £1,000,000. Prew Aasoeiation—By Telegraph—Copyright. NEW YORE!, August 10. Tho worst storm experienced for 20 years has swept lowa and Nebraska. Property was damaged to the extent of £1,000,000, including live stock. Six inches of rain fell in the town of St. Edward, where Chautauqua, was in session. Tho tont was demolished, and tho audience iled to high ground. Boats later rescued them. Thousands of acres of cornfields were destroyed.—Sydney Sun Cable.
